Angela Merkel at her New Year’s speech. Photo: AP

                     

The German government believes that the eurozone is now strong enough to to survive a trip to Greece. This writes the weekly Der Spiegel based on anonymous government sources. Especially the improved position of Portugal and Italy would thereby be decisive.

         

Both Chancellor Angela Merkel and Wolfgang Schauble, German finance minister, would be convinced that the euro has made since the height of the euro crisis in 2012 sufficient reforms to cope with such a departure from Greece.

“The danger that such a trip will have an effect on the rest of the euro area is limited, as Portugal and Ireland are considered to be cured,” said an anonymous source within the German Government to Der Spiegel. Moreover, the euro zone, according to the Germans with the European rescue fund ESM an effective emergency mechanism and the major banks will be saved by the new banking union.

It is still unclear how a euro area Member State euro backs can times and a member of the European Union can continue. According to a senior currency expert “good lawyers, however, will there be to find a solution.

The German government responded not currently on the message. However, generally it is expected that Merkel will insist on the removal of Greece from the eurozone as the leftist SYRIZA would put an end to austerity policies after the elections of January 25th. The party of Alexis Tsipras has good chances to win the elections at the expense of the Conservatives sitting prime minister Antonis Samaras.
